In this, the final episode of the series, hosts Isabelle and Bradley are joined by author and activist Mya-Rose Craig (AKA Birdgirl) and Emma River-Roberts to discuss how to make climate and nature action truly inclusive, and why it matters. We learn about Mya-Rose's organisation Black2Nature and the work she is doing to introduce her love of the outdoors to young people of colour; and we discover how personal experience led to Emma creating the Working Class Climate Alliance, to help more people of different class backgrounds into the climate conversation. Listen now to hear: The origin story of Black2Nature – the charity Mya-Rose Craig started aged just 13! Emma’s top tips for helping to break down barriers for people of working class backgrounds. How social justice and tackling the climate and nature crises are inextricably linked.
